If Goose Creek Memorial was riding high fresh off their 3-0 takedown of North Shore last Tuesday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Goose Creek Memorial Patriots took a 3-1 hit to the loss column at the hands of the Summer Creek Bulldogs on Friday.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Patriots of the 3-1 defeat they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in September.
The final score came out to 25-10, 20-25, 25-19, 25-18.
Goose Creek Memorial's loss was their third straight on the road, which dropped their record down to 19-17. As for Summer Creek, they are on a roll lately: they've won four of their last five games, which provided a massive bump to their 19-19 record this season.
Goose Creek Memorial will be playing at home against Channelview at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day. As for Summer Creek, they will head out on the road to square off against Humble at 6:30 p.m. on Tuesday.
